Genova, Van Camp’s, H-E-B, Trader Joe’s Canned tuna recalled due to Botulism

United States
Update January 19th, 2026:Tri-Union Seafoods announced an expansion of its February 2025 canned tuna recall after discovering that a third-party distributor inadvertently shipped quarantined Genova® tuna products that were part of the original recall.
The newly identified affected products are limited quantities of Genova® Yellowfin Tuna, distributed to the following retailers and states:
- Meijer – Illinois, Indiana, Kentucky, Michigan, Ohio, and Wisconsin
- Giant Foods – Maryland and Virginia
- Safeway, Albertsons, Vons, and Pavilions – California
Additional affected products:
PRODUCT: Genova Yellowfin Tuna in Olive Oil 5.0 oz 4 Pack
- UPC: 4800073265
- Can Codes: S84N D2L (Best by 1/21/2028), S84N D3L (Best by 1/24/2028)
PRODUCT: Genova Yellowfin Tuna in Extra Virgin Olive Oil with Sea Salt 5.0 oz
- UPC: 4800013275
- Can Code: S88N D1M (Best by 1/17/2028)

February 10th, 2025:
Tri-Union Seafoods has made the decision to voluntarily recall select lots of canned tuna products sold under the Genova®, Van Camp’s®, H-E-B and Trader Joe’s brand names. This voluntary recall is out of an abundance of caution following the notification from our supplier that the “easy open” pull tab can lid on limited products encountered a manufacturing defect that may compromise the integrity of the product seal (especially over time), causing it to leak, or worse, be contaminated with clostridium botulinum. Botulism, a potentially fatal form of food poisoning.
The impacted products were distributed to retail stores as follows:
- H-E-B label - Texas.
- Trader Joe’s label – Delaware,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Kansas, Kentucky, Maryland, Michigan, Minnesota, Missouri, Nebraska, New Jersey, New York, North Carolina,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Virginia, Washington D.C., and Wisconsin.
- Genova 7 oz. - Costco in Florida and Georgia.
- Genova 5 oz. - Harris Teeter, Publix, H-E-B, Kroger, Safeway, Walmart, and independent retailers in Alabama, Arkansas, Arizona, California, Florida, Georgia, North Carolina, New Jersey, Tennessee, and Texas.
- Van Camp’s label – Walmart and independent retailers in Pennsylvania, Florida, and New Jersey

Consumers are warned not to use the product even if it does not look or smell spoiled. Consumers feeling unwell should seek immediate medical attention. If you have a recalled tuna can, please return it to the retailer for a full refund.
Company name: Tri-Union Seafoods
Brand name: Genova, Van Camp’s, H-E-B, Trader Joe’s
Product recalled: Canned tuna
Reason of the recall: Potential Foodborne Illness - Botulism
FDA Recall date: February 10, 2025
